When an ASSOCIATE body references inline type-spec iterator,
replace_in_code_recursive lacked a case for EXEC_BLOCK
(associate constructs).  So, it silently skipped both
the ASSOCIATE selector expressions and the body when
replacing shadow iterator references.

Add case EXEC_BLOCK to iterate over each selector's target
expression via replace_in_expr_recursive and recurse into
the body namespace's code list via replace_in_code_recursive.

PR fortran/125532

Assisted by: Claude Sonnet 4.6

gcc/fortran/ChangeLog:

        * resolve.cc (replace_in_code_recursive): Add EXEC_BLOCK case to
        replace shadow iterator references in ASSOCIATE selector expressions
        and the ASSOCIATE body namespace.

gcc/testsuite/ChangeLog:

        * gfortran.dg/do_concurrent_assoc_iter_1.f90: New test.

diff --git a/gcc/fortran/resolve.cc b/gcc/fortran/resolve.cc
index b9078fd8722..7fb122a3292 100644
--- a/gcc/fortran/resolve.cc
+++ b/gcc/fortran/resolve.cc
@@ -12749,6 +12749,19 @@ replace_in_code_recursive (gfc_code *code, gfc_symbol *old_sym, gfc_symtree *new
 	     they'll be handled separately */
 	  break;
 
+	case EXEC_BLOCK:
+	  /* Replace in ASSOCIATE selector expressions and the body.
+	     The body of an EXEC_BLOCK lives in c->ext.block.ns->code, not
+	     c->block->next, so without this case both selectors and body
+	     are silently skipped, leaving shadow iterator references unreplaced
+	     and producing wrong values at runtime.  */
+	  for (gfc_association_list *alist = c->ext.block.assoc;
+	       alist; alist = alist->next)
+	    replace_in_expr_recursive (alist->target, old_sym, new_st);
+	  if (c->ext.block.ns)
+	    replace_in_code_recursive (c->ext.block.ns->code, old_sym, new_st);
+	  break;
+
 	default:
 	  break;
 	}
diff --git a/gcc/testsuite/gfortran.dg/do_concurrent_assoc_iter_1.f90 b/gcc/testsuite/gfortran.dg/do_concurrent_assoc_iter_1.f90
new file mode 100644
index 00000000000..5b7e4f9b205
--- /dev/null
+++ b/gcc/testsuite/gfortran.dg/do_concurrent_assoc_iter_1.f90
@@ -0,0 +1,25 @@
+! { dg-do run }
+! PR fortran/125532
+! DO CONCURRENT with inline type-spec iterator used inside an ASSOCIATE body
+! produced wrong values: replace_in_code_recursive lacked an EXEC_BLOCK case
+! so shadow iterator references were not replaced.
+program do_concurrent_assoc_iter_1
+  implicit none
+  integer :: a(5), b(5)
+  a = 0
+  b = 0
+  ! Iterator k used in the ASSOCIATE selector and in the body.
+  do concurrent (integer :: k = 1:5)
+    associate (sq => k * k)
+      a(k) = sq
+    end associate
+  end do
+  ! Iterator k used only inside the body (not in selector).
+  do concurrent (integer :: k = 1:5)
+    associate (v => k)
+      b(v) = k + 10
+    end associate
+  end do
+  if (any (a /= [1, 4, 9, 16, 25])) stop 1
+  if (any (b /= [11, 12, 13, 14, 15])) stop 2
+end program
